Error Handling
All API operations return Result<T> (success or failure) instead of throwing exceptions.
Pattern Matching
var result = await apiClient.Models
.WhereType(ModelType.Lora)
.FirstOrDefaultAsync();
// Pattern matching is the recommended approach
switch (result)
{
case Result<Model?>.Success { Data: { } model }:
Console.WriteLine($"Found: {model.Name}");
break;
case Result<Model?>.Success { Data: null }:
Console.WriteLine("No model found");
break;
case Result<Model?>.Failure failure:
Console.WriteLine($"Error: {failure.Error.Message}");
break;
}
TryGet
var tryResult = await apiClient.Models.GetByIdAsync(123456);
// Using TryGet methods
if (tryResult.TryGetValue(out var foundModel))
{
Console.WriteLine($"Model: {foundModel.Name}");
}
else if (tryResult.TryGetError(out var tryError))
{
Console.WriteLine($"Failed: {tryError.Message}");
if (tryError.InnerException is not null)
{
Console.WriteLine($"Cause: {tryError.InnerException.Message}");
}
}

Chaining
var modelsForSelect = await apiClient.Models
.WhereType(ModelType.Lora)
.ExecuteAsync(resultsLimit: 10);
var modelNames = modelsForSelect.Select(paged => paged.Items.Select(m => m.Name).ToList());
if (modelNames.IsSuccess && modelNames.ValueOrDefault is { } names)
{
Console.WriteLine($"Model names: {string.Join(", ", names)}");
}
Error Properties
Code- Typed error codeMessage- Human-readable descriptionDetails- Field-level validation errorsHttpStatusCode- HTTP statusRetryAfter- Retry delay for rate limitsTraceId- Server correlation ID
Common Error Codes
HTTP: NotFound, Timeout, ServerError
Auth: Unauthorized, Forbidden
Rate Limit: RateLimited (check RetryAfter)
Validation: InvalidParameter, ValidationFailed
Specific Error Handling
var errorResult = await apiClient.Models.GetByIdAsync(999999999);
if (errorResult is Result<Model>.Failure { Error: var err })
{
switch (err.Code)
{
case ErrorCode.NotFound:
Console.WriteLine("The model does not exist.");
break;
case ErrorCode.RateLimited:
Console.WriteLine("Rate limited. Please wait before retrying.");
if (err.RetryAfter.HasValue)
{
Console.WriteLine($"Retry after: {err.RetryAfter.Value.TotalSeconds} seconds");
}
break;
case ErrorCode.Unauthorized:
Console.WriteLine("Authentication required. Please provide an API key.");
break;
case ErrorCode.Timeout:
Console.WriteLine("Request timed out. Try again later.");
break;
default:
Console.WriteLine($"Unexpected error: {err.Code} - {err.Message}");
break;
}
}
Rate Limiting
var rateLimitResult = await apiClient.Models
.WhereType(ModelType.Lora)
.ExecuteAsync();
if (rateLimitResult is Result<PagedResult<Model>>.Failure { Error: { Code: ErrorCode.RateLimited } rateLimitError })
{
if (rateLimitError.RetryAfter.HasValue)
{
Console.WriteLine($"Rate limited. Retry after: {rateLimitError.RetryAfter.Value.TotalSeconds} seconds");
await Task.Delay(rateLimitError.RetryAfter.Value);
// Retry the request
var retryResult = await apiClient.Models.WhereType(ModelType.Lora).ExecuteAsync();
Console.WriteLine($"Retry result: {(retryResult.IsSuccess ? "Success" : "Failure")}");
}
}
Side Effects
var onSuccessResult = await apiClient.Models
.WhereName("example")
.FirstOrDefaultAsync();
onSuccessResult
.OnSuccess(model => Console.WriteLine($"Found: {model?.Name}"))
.OnFailure(error => Console.WriteLine($"Query failed: {error.Message}"));
